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2023-2689 : Exploit Details and Defense Strategies

Critical CVE-2023-2689 affects SourceCodester Billing System 1.0 via editproduct.php, allowing remote SQL Injection attack. Learn impact, mitigation & prevention.

This CVE record pertains to a critical vulnerability discovered in the SourceCodester Billing Management System version 1.0, specifically within the file editproduct.php of the component GET Parameter Handler. The vulnerability is classified as a CWE-89 SQL Injection, allowing for remote exploitation.

Understanding CVE-2023-2689

In this section, we will delve into the details of CVE-2023-2689 to provide a comprehensive understanding of the issue at hand.

What is CVE-2023-2689?

CVE-2023-2689 is a critical vulnerability found in SourceCodester Billing Management System 1.0, involving an SQL Injection flaw in the GET Parameter Handler component. By manipulating the 'id' argument with unknown data, attackers can exploit this vulnerability remotely.

The Impact of CVE-2023-2689

The impact of CVE-2023-2689 is significant as it exposes affected systems to the risk of SQL Injection attacks. The exploitation of this vulnerability can result in unauthorized access, data manipulation, and potentially further compromise of the system.

Technical Details of CVE-2023-2689

This section outlines the technical specifics of CVE-2023-2689, including the vulnerability description, affected systems and versions, and the exploitation mechanism.

Vulnerability Description

The vulnerability in editproduct.php of the GET Parameter Handler component allows for SQL Injection by manipulating the 'id' argument. This manipulation can be carried out remotely, making it a critical security concern.

Affected Systems and Versions

The SourceCodester Billing Management System version 1.0 is impacted by CVE-2023-2689. Specifically, the component GET Parameter Handler is susceptible to this SQL Injection vulnerability.

Exploitation Mechanism

Attackers can exploit CVE-2023-2689 by tampering with the 'id' argument using unknown data. This manipulation enables the unauthorized execution of SQL queries, posing a serious security threat to the affected systems.

Mitigation and Prevention

To address and mitigate the risks associated with CVE-2023-2689, immediate steps should be taken alongside the implementation of long-term security practices. Patching and updates play a crucial role in safeguarding systems from such vulnerabilities.

Immediate Steps to Take

Security administrators should promptly apply patches or security updates provided by SourceCodester to remediate the SQL Injection vulnerability in the Billing Management System 1.0. Additionally, validating and sanitizing user inputs can help prevent SQL Injection attacks.

Long-Term Security Practices

In the long term, organizations should prioritize secure coding practices, conduct regular security assessments, and ensure that all software components undergo rigorous security reviews to prevent similar vulnerabilities from arising.

Patching and Updates

Regularly monitoring for security updates related to the SourceCodester Billing Management System and promptly applying patches can help mitigate the risk of exploitation due to CVE-2023-2689. Organizations should stay informed about security advisories and take proactive measures to enhance their cybersecurity posture.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now